Sprinkler System Installation: Tools, Tips, and Troubleshooting

Installing a upgraded sprinkler setup can seem daunting , but with the right tools and a little planning, it's a achievable project for the most DIYer. You'll require a selection of equipment, including PVC cutters, a shovel, precision tape, your pipe clamp, plus multiple fittings. Detailed planning is essential ; map out your property, assess water force , and select the most suitable sprinkler heads for each area . When problems arise, common concern spots include obstructed sprinkler nozzles , broken pipes, and wiring problems . Periodic review and servicing can minimize these headaches and ensure a healthy lawn.
